Transaction 7381e9b184dab32ebfe18405f402e8171322af58d23f27f29a7a258b4f42a853

46 Input
2 Outputs
  • 7381e9b184dab32ebfe18405f402e8171322af58d23f27f29a7a258b4f42a853:0
  • value  840866
    address  1MPF3DQUp4ufWY4mTM5y3YkCLpfUb28f6r
  • 7381e9b184dab32ebfe18405f402e8171322af58d23f27f29a7a258b4f42a853:1
  • value  563648906
    address  3Hu5Cw1ocT5hzzz6xkj7xydLoEpbdYfuQ4